Review of Pest Control Methods



Pest control approaches include a variety of methods designed to handle and get rid of undesirable microorganisms that can hurt human health and wellness, agriculture, and residential property. Effective parasite monitoring is critical for keeping the integrity of communities and making certain the safety and security of food products. These techniques can be extensively classified into 3 key strategies: social, mechanical, and biological controls.




Cultural control includes changing farming methods or environmental conditions to minimize pest facility and recreation. This strategy includes crop rotation, hygiene, and picking pest-resistant plant selections. Mechanical control counts on physical barriers or devices to stop insect access or straight remove them. Instances include traps, nets, and hand-picking unsafe insects.


Biological control makes use of all-natural predators, parasites, or pathogens to control pest populations. This approach stresses environmental equilibrium and can include introducing advantageous insects, such as ladybugs or predatory nematodes, to manage insect existence.


Integrated pest monitoring (IPM) incorporates these approaches, using an all natural technique that emphasizes avoidance, tracking, and responsible monitoring. By employing a mix of these methods, parasite control can be much more lasting and reliable, minimizing dependence on chemical treatments while guarding human wellness and the atmosphere.

Chemical Pest Control Solutions



A selection of chemical insect control remedies are offered, offering reliable options for taking care of pest populaces when various other methods might drop short. These services primarily consist of insecticides, herbicides, fungicides, and rodenticides, each created to target specific insects while decreasing harm to non-target microorganisms.


Pesticides are particularly effective against a variety of insects, including ants, cockroaches, and termites, and can be categorized as call or systemic agents. Contact insecticides eliminate parasites on call, while systemic pesticides are absorbed by plants, making them toxic to bugs that prey on them. Herbicides are utilized to control unwanted greenery, whereas fungicides are vital for handling fungal illness that can harm plants and decorative plants.


Additionally, incorporated bug administration (IPM) principles should be used, incorporating chemical services with social, mechanical, and organic methods for sustainable pest control. This all natural technique not only boosts pest monitoring efficiency but additionally minimizes prospective environmental influences connected with chemical usage.


Organic Pest Control Techniques



Organic bug control methods offer an environmentally friendly alternative to chemical approaches by using all-natural killers, parasites, or microorganisms to handle pest populaces. This approach leverages the eco-friendly relationships in between organisms, advertising a balanced ecosystem while decreasing chemical residue in the setting.






One of the most usual organic control techniques involves the introduction of natural adversaries. For example, ladybugs are used to control aphid populaces, while parasitic wasps can target caterpillars and various other pests. These all-natural killers successfully lower pest numbers without harming beneficial bugs.


Furthermore, microbial representatives such as bacteria, fungi, and viruses are utilized to contaminate and eliminate specific insects. Bacillus thuringiensis (Bt), a normally taking place bacterium, is widely used to regulate caterpillars and other larvae, showcasing the efficiency of why not check here microbial bug control.

Physical and Mechanical Techniques



Regularly used in incorporated pest monitoring methods, physical and mechanical techniques work as reliable devices for controlling bug populations without making use of chemicals. These strategies rely on physical barriers, traps, and various other mechanical tools to stop or eliminate insects, making them eco pleasant alternatives.




Physical methods include making use of barriers such as insect netting, screens, or row covers that physically block insects from accessing plants. This is particularly beneficial in agricultural setups where plant security is necessary. Additionally, habitat manipulation, such as eliminating particles and standing water, can decrease parasite reproducing websites, thereby decreasing infestations.


Mechanical approaches include catches, which can be created address to catch specific parasites. Sticky catches and scent traps are common instances that lure and preserve pests, promoting tracking and control. Vacuuming is another mechanical technique, efficient for eliminating insects from indoor settings, specifically in instances of invasions.


Preventative Bug Management Methods



Effective preventative insect monitoring approaches are important for keeping healthy environments and lessening pest-related issues before they develop (Pest Control in Port Charlotte, FL). These techniques focus on positive steps that decrease the chance of pest infestations by addressing the source

The primary step in preventative bug management is conducting normal evaluations of check this site out properties to identify potential susceptabilities, such as splits, crevices, and moisture-prone locations. Sealing these entry factors is vital, as lots of parasites access via little openings. In addition, keeping cleanliness is vital; removing food resources, mess, and standing water can significantly discourage insects from developing themselves.


An additional vital strategy entails appropriate landscape design practices (Pest Control in Port Charlotte, FL). Keeping vegetation cut and away from buildings can reduce harborage locations for bugs. Carrying out incorporated pest administration (IPM) methods that consist of keeping an eye on bug populaces and using biological controls can promote a well balanced environment that naturally suppresses pest numbers.


Education and learning and training for team and homeowners on identifying very early signs of pest activity are likewise key elements of an efficient preventative program. By promoting an atmosphere of recognition and caution, organizations and home owners can considerably improve their bug management efforts and protect their rooms against future problems.
